Ingredients:1 lb smoked sausage link
2 cups shredded cheese
2 cups milk
2 eggs
2 pounds potato rounds
Directions:
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Slice 1 lb sausage link (I used HEB store brand) into coin shapes, then each into four pieces. Layer across the bottom of a casserole dish. Layer 2 cups shredded cheese (I used four cheese mexican) over the sausage pieces. In a bowl, stir together 2 cups of milk and 2 eggs, then slowly pour over sausage and cheese. Arrange potato rounds (or tator tots) on top. Bake in oven at 350 degrees F for 40 minutes. Let sit for 5 minutes before serving. Feeds 4.
Notes: Delicious and simple. Easy cleanup. Added to our favorites. Breakfast, lunch or dinner.
